Understanding the Fundamentals of Coaching
In Successful Coaching by Rainer Martens, we delve into the world of coaching and explore the key principles and practices that define successful coaching. The book begins by emphasizing the importance of understanding the role of a coach and developing a coaching philosophy. Martens discusses the significance of setting clear goals and expectations, establishing effective communication, and building strong relationships with athletes.
Martens introduces the concept of the coaching pyramid, which outlines the essential aspects of coaching. The base of the pyramid represents the fundamental skills required for the sport, followed by the middle section, which includes tactical and strategic knowledge. At the top are the mental and emotional aspects, which are often the most influential in determining success in sports.
Developing Athletes and Teams
As we progress through the book, Martens delves into the process of developing athletes and teams. He emphasizes the coach's role in creating a positive and inclusive team culture, where athletes feel supported and motivated to perform at their best. The book provides insights into effective teaching methods, skill development, and the importance of adapting coaching strategies to suit individual athletes' needs.
Moreover, Successful Coaching explores the techniques for enhancing team performance, including effective game planning, strategic decision-making, and fostering a competitive yet respectful environment. Martens also discusses the significance of physical conditioning, injury prevention, and recovery strategies in ensuring athletes' long-term success and well-being.
Understanding the Psychology of Coaching
Another critical aspect covered in Successful Coaching is the psychology of coaching. Martens emphasizes the coach's role in motivating athletes, building their confidence, and helping them overcome mental barriers. He introduces the concept of sport psychology and its applications in coaching, such as enhancing athletes' mental toughness, managing stress, and developing effective goal-setting strategies.
Furthermore, Martens underscores the importance of understanding and managing athletes' emotions. He discusses the impact of emotions on performance, the role of the coach in handling athletes' emotional highs and lows, and creating a supportive and encouraging team environment.
Leadership, Ethics, and Professionalism
In the later sections of the book, Successful Coaching delves into the leadership, ethical, and professional responsibilities of a coach. Martens emphasizes the coach's role as a leader, stressing the significance of setting a positive example, fostering integrity, and instilling strong values in athletes.
Martens also addresses the ethical dilemmas coaches may encounter, such as fair play, sportsmanship, and the use of performance-enhancing substances. He highlights the importance of making ethical decisions and upholding the highest standards of professionalism.
